Although I voted for sub $500 here, I doubt that is actually the route I
would go down.  First of all I haven't totally given up on Logitech's UE
route yet.  I still think it likely that they will produce a higher
quality player with RCA analog and digital output stages.

I know the control system and plugin support is will be poor relation to
the SB line, but for me that is less important than player synch and a
proper "ecosystem" with full support for radio and third party apps.

Mind you, rather than going with UE or some unsupported SB system, I
think it is more likely I will go with Sonos especially as I am very
unlikely to get anywhere near its 65,000 track limit.  To replicate my
current system in Sonos kit I would need 2 Sonos Connects (to replace
the Receivers) and a ZoneBridge -  altogether around £600 which is not
much more than two SB Touches.

I will probably leave this to until it was totally essential (either the
hardware fails or Triode's Spotify and BBC iPlayer plugins stop working)
as it would seriously irk me to replace my more capable SB setup with a
considerably less capable Sonos one.
